Norfolk Island Banking - Norfolk Island Currency - Norfolk Island Tax.
There are branches of Westpac Bank and the Commonwealth Bank of Australia located in Burnt Pine on Norfolk Island. There is also a Commonwealth Bank ATM on the island which is open 24 hours a day.
The branches are open Monday to Thursday from 9.30am to 4.00pm and on Fridays until 5.00pm.
Australian currency (AUD) is used on the island. Notes are in denominations of 5, 10, 20, 50 and 100 dollars. Coin denominations are 5, 10, 20 and 50 cents as well as 1 and 2 dollars.
EFTPOS is available in many establishments while travellers cheques and most credit cards are also widely accepted by businesses.
As Norfolk Island is not subject to Australian taxes and duties, it has gained a reputation as being a shoppers paradise.
Visitors can make the most of this low-tax shopping which covers a range of items, including perfumes, clothing, jewellery and household goods.
Tipping is not expected on Norfolk Island, however, if someone has given excellent service, a tip is always appreciated.
